We're in the home stretch of this miserable year, so it seems like a
good time to roll out another of my Musical Memories series. I've been
trying to fill the void of not having any concerts to shoot this year by
going back in time to the shows that I shot last year. This concert
actually took place last September, but the date coincided with one of
the actually live outdoor shows I was able to shoot this year. So, it
got bumped to December where there were no anniversaries to
commemorate. This particular show took place at the Petit Campus in
Montreal and was headlined by Southern rockers Nashville Pussy, for whom
the term 'sex drugs & rock 'n' roll must have been created for.
Opening for them on this night was local hardcore band, The Vulgar Deli
and also the rock and roll comedy of Don Jamieson. The first photograph
was from The Vulgar Deli performance and was taken at f/2.8, 1/250sec,
ISO 3200 at 44mm. Here are some other photographs from the show.
